To figure this out you first need to determine how many kg there are in 220 lbs. 1 lb equals 0.454 kg, so 220 lbs= 99.88 kg.
It states that a patient receives 7mcg per kg per minute, so the patient will receive 7 x 99.88=699.16 mcg per minute.
You need to convert this to a number of mcg per hour, so multiply the amount by 60 to get 41949.6 mcg per hour.
